SelfTour is an AI-powered audio guide that transforms everyday walks into immersive self-guided city experiences.

Instead of searching online, following tour groups, or planning routes in advance, users simply open the app, start walking, and discover the stories behind nearby sights as they explore. SelfTour automatically detects landmarks and delivers engaging AI-crafted audio stories in real time.

Key highlights for featuring:

Innovation: AI-generated audio storytelling combined with automatic nearby sights discovery.

User Experience: A seamless walking experience designed for independent travelers — just open the app, explore, and listen.

Accessibility: Available in 57 languages, making local stories accessible to travelers from around the world.

Mission: Helping people explore cities freely while making local history, architecture, and culture more accessible through immersive audio storytelling.
